When F1 Rivalries Spill Over to Dinner: Oscar Piastri’s Hilarious Jab at Verstappen and Russell Sends Fans Into Frenzy

Oscar Piastri might have just won the Internet for the day! The rising F1 star shared a rare, behind-the-scenes moment featuring nearly all the 2024 Formula 1 drivers gathered for a friendly dinner—well, mostly friendly. But it was his cheeky caption that stole the spotlight, leaving fans in stitches.

Piastri dropped the ultimate mic, quipping about Max Verstappen and George Russell being seated “as far away from each other as possible,” complete with laughing emojis. The comment instantly ignited a social media buzz, with fans dissecting every possible nuance of their recent rivalries and playful feuds.

The photo itself is a sight to behold: a table full of racing royalty putting their on-track battles aside for a moment of camaraderie. But Piastri’s zinger has everyone wondering—was this seating arrangement pure coincidence, or a cleverly orchestrated peacekeeping move? After all, Verstappen and Russell haven’t exactly seen eye-to-eye on and off the grid recently, and this playful dig only adds fuel to the fire.

Social media is exploding with reactions, with fans praising Piastri’s wit and humor. “Oscar wins the Meme GP today!” one fan exclaimed, while others joked that the FIA might need to step in to mediate even dinner placements in 2024.

One thing is clear: rivalries don’t just stay on the track. Whether it’s strategic seating or just some good-natured banter, this dinner photo has solidified itself as the latest legendary F1 meme moment. Bravo, Piastri!
